Manchester United legend Rio Ferdinand was impressed with the performance of Erik ten Hag’s Manchester United side against Liverpool on Tuesday.
According to Ferdinand, Manchester United did things supporters have been “crying out” for during the 4-0 win over Liverpool in our pre-season opener in Bangkok.
Jadon Sancho, Fred and Anthony Martial scored in the first-half to give Manchester United a 3-0 lead at half-time. United increased the tally after the half-time interval, scoring a fourth goal through substitute Facundo Pellistri.
On Twitter, Ferdinand said: “Seen a few things we’ve been crying out for the last few years. But we’ve seen it sparingly before. All in all, [a] good day at the office! I’m feeling the Ten Hag look on the touch line.”
On the performance and victory, Ten Hag himself commented: “Of course we are satisfied today because I think it was a team with a great spirit, and we know we have just started.
“We did the press, a few mistakes in pressing, conceded some chances, but we also created a lot.
“I think our team played brave, played proactive. We have to work really hard to get out of the mistakes, but of course we are happy with the first game.”
